I am afraid to tell you that if SC quota is not showing in registration page then you may not get SC seat through counselling. During document verification in WBJEE counselling rounds one has to show one's particular category certificate as a proof . So if your registration page is not showing your SC category then during counselling you will not be offered any of the SC seats . This will be a serious problem of yours so you try to contact with WBJEEB board as soon as possible.

I am afraid to inform you that you are not eligible for WBJEE 2020 . As per the guidelines candidate has to pass in PCM( physics , chemistry, mathematics) along with English to be eligible to seat in WBJEE . Not only that , candidate must score 40% marks in PCM combined and 30 % in English minimum . So if you qualify improvement exams next year , pass ISC 12 th exams and satisfy the above mentioned eligibility cut offs then you can seat for WBJEE. Best of luck for you .
